About Sittingbourne

Sittingbourne is ready to step up its image by embracing a £46 million regeneration scheme, designed to create a ‘destination town’. The Spirit of Sittingbourne masterplan contains new apartments, an eight-screen cinema, new restaurants and an improved public realm –a vision already turning heads.
